About the Item

Bågen (The Arc in English) loung chair in original black lacquered wood. Designed by Sven Engström & Gunnar Myrstrand in 1953 for Nässjö Stolfabrik. A true Swedish design classic. Quite rare these days. It has the shape of a so called Peacock chair with its high rounded backrest. The seat and the backrest has a little bit of ware. The legs have a few stains but over all in a good vintage condition with normal ware from every days use consistent with age and use.

Stained pine lounge chair in the manner of Axel Einar Hjorth, made in Sweden in the 1930s. Seat and back cushion with original striped fabric with yellow and grey tones. The back cushion are held in place by two linnen webbing stripes. This type of pine furniture became very popular during the 1930s and 1940s and were specifically designed for Swedish summer houses that increased in popularity during this period.
